#f553bd h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f553bd is composed of 96.1% red, 32.5%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 320.7 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 64.3%. #f553b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#eb007b.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

● #f553bd color description : Soft pink.
The hexadecimal color #f553bd has RGB values of R:245, G:83,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.23,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16077757.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0109 is the darkest color, while #fffafd is the lightest one.
